Hydrogeology, chemical quality, and availability of ground water in the Upper Floridan aquifer, Albany area, Georgia Hydrogeology, chemical quality, and availability of ground water in the Upper Floridan aquifer, Albany area, Georgia
Large withdrawals of groundwater in the 1500 sq mi Albany area of southwestern Georgia have lowered water levels in deep aquifers as much as 140 ft. This study was conducted to evaluate the development potential of the shallow Upper Floridan aquifer as an alternate source of groundwater, especially for public supply. The Upper Floridan stores and transmits large quantities of water...

Potentiometric surface of the upper Floridan aquifer in Florida and in parts of Georgia, South Carolina, and Alabama, May 1985 Potentiometric surface of the upper Floridan aquifer in Florida and in parts of Georgia, South Carolina, and Alabama, May 1985
A map, constructed as a part of the Floridan Regional Aquifer-System Analysis (RASA), shows the potentiometric surface of the Upper Floridan aquifer for May 1985. It is based on measurements of water level or artesian pressure made in about 2 ,500 wells during the period May 13 to 24, 1985. Only measurements from tightly cased wells open exclusively to the Upper Floridan aquifer were...

Thermal and dissolved oxygen characteristics of a South Carolina cooling reservoir Thermal and dissolved oxygen characteristics of a South Carolina cooling reservoir
Temperature and dissolved oxygen concentrations were measured monthly from January 1971 to December 1982 at 1-m depth intervals at 13 stations in Keowee Reservoir in order to characterize spatial and temporal changes associated with operation of the Oconee Nuclear Station. The reservoir water column was i to 4°C warmer in operational than in non-operational years. The thermo-dine was at...
